About Dr. Murphy

Dr. Murphy provides comprehensive orthopaedic services to patients of all ages in the Midlands.

Expertise

Dr. Murphy has served as a team physician for multiple teams, including the USC Gamecocks men’s basketball Final Four team, as well as Gamecock football, baseball, softball, women’s soccer, cheer, swimming, diving, golf and tennis. He has also cared for Columbia Fireflies athletes.

Before coming to Lexington Health, Dr. Murphy worked in Camden, South Carolina, and developed a sports medicine program for Kershaw County schools, giving student athletes access to top-level sports medicine and orthopaedic care in their community. He has expertise in caring for adult and pediatric patients using a variety of nonsurgical approaches and techniques, including ultrasound-guided injections and procedures, fracture care, bracing and orthotics, advanced diagnostic workups, rehabilitation and activity programs, and nonoperative medical management.

Background

Dr. Murphy graduated cum laude with a bachelor’s degree from The Ohio State University of College of Arts and Sciences in Columbus and earned his medical degree from OSU College of Medicine. He then completed his family medicine residency and primary care sports medicine fellowship at the University of South Carolina in Columbia.
